DOVER — Jordan Morant, a resident of Dover, is among the approximately 3,500 students who graduated from Mississippi State University during its spring 2025 commencement ceremonies held in May.

Morant earned a Master of Science degree from MSU’s College of Education, joining the ranks of proud Mississippi State Bulldogs who completed their academic journey this spring.

During the commencement, MSU President Mark E. Keenum addressed the graduates, emphasizing the importance of the university’s core values—integrity, hard work, and respect—as a foundation for future success.

“Those who live with core moral values stand out in this world, and people take notice of them,” Keenum said. “My prayer for all of you is that many decades from now, you’ll reflect over all that you achieved and realize it was your Mississippi State education and your values, courage, and faith that enabled you to change the world for good.”

Mississippi State University is a nationally recognized STEM-focused, doctoral degree-granting institution. With a student body of over 23,000 from all 50 states and 94 countries, MSU is ranked among the National Science Foundation’s Top 100 research universities.
